www.businessja.com - BusinessJA
Showing 1 - 1 of 1 Results

Printing Results - Chicago, Illinois


Packaging Forest LLC

We know that, to trust anyone is not an easy job. Packaging Forest LLC supplies quality boxes, manufactured in a budget-smart way.

Chicago, Illinois, 60651
View Phone Number